The session discussed the use of AI/ML to accelerate the kill chain, efforts to develop an long range network fires application and overall data architecture. We are all seeing the dramatic effects of AI/ML. Announced in 2014, this AI/ML part of the strategy aims to maintain U.S. military superiority in the face of advancing near-peer competitors. It focuses on emerging technologies such as artificial intelligence, robotics, autonomous systems, big data analytics, miniaturization, and advanced manufacturing like 3D printing.
